#6b001c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b001c is composed of 42% red, 0%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 73.8%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 344.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 21%. #6b001c color hex could be obtained by blending #d60038 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#6b001c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090002 is the darkest color, while #fff4f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b001c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3134 is the less saturated color, while #6b001c is the most saturated one.
